Top definition
Quite possibly the coolest animal in existence, with two saucer-like brown eyes, and a cute little heart shaped nose. Lives in India and Sri Lanka.
Unlike the Spotted Cuscus, the Slender Loris is cool.

Is there a Slender Loris on that playing card?

The Slender Loris sang a song in the club style.
by LorisLover August 05, 2011
Get the mug
Get a Slender Loris mug for your cat Callisto.